RailTel Corporation of India Limited
The government railway company has received an order worth about Rs 35.6 crore for the railway signaling project. The company has to complete this work in 24 months.

CIE Automotive India Limited
The company’s third quarter profit has increased by 10% to Rs 204 crore. Increase in income by more than 13%. EBITDA grew nearly 12%. Margin declined slightly to 14% (earlier it was 14.2%).

Texmaco Rail & Engineering Limited and Rail Vikas Nigam Limited (RVNL)
Both the companies have signed the joint venture agreement on 19 February. Its objective is to strengthen rail manufacturing in India and increase business abroad.
GHV Infra Projects Limited
The company has received work orders worth about Rs 123 crore. It will supply solar panels and other power equipment.
